How much do bd warehouse j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 6, 2026, the average hourly pay for bd warehouse in the United States is $17.31,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.38 and $18.27 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are BD Warehouse jobs?

BD Warehouse jobs refer to positions within a warehouse operated by Becton, Dickinson and Company (BD), a global medical technology company. These roles typically involve responsibilities such as receiving, storing, picking, packing, and shipping medical supplies and equipment. Employees may use inventory management systems, operate forklifts, and ensure compliance with health and safety standards. Working in a BD warehouse often requires attention to detail, physical stamina, and teamwork. These jobs are essential for maintaining the company’s supply chain and delivering products to healthcare providers efficiently.

Job Summary
The Warehouse Worker is responsible for warehousing duties including the physical handling of product, materials, supplies, and equipment.
Job Responsibilities
  • Operate industrial powered equipment such as pallet jacks and forklifts.
  • Receive and process inbound loads.
  • Count inventory and process breakage, damage, and loss (BD&L) for daily inventory counts.
  • Manually restock and replenish product and materials, ensuring date code accuracy and proper rotation.
  • Perform general maintenance on equipment.
  • Maintain orderly and clean work area in compliance with company safety and sanitation requirements.
  • Ensure compliance with regulatory and company policies and procedures.
  • Fill in for other warehouse positions as needed.

Job Requirements
  • High School Diploma or GED preferred.
  • A minimum of one year of work experience is required.
  • Must be 18 years of age and legally eligible to work.
  • Prior experience in warehouse or inventory preferred.
  • Prior experience using forklift and powered rider pallet jack preferred. Ability to obtain PIT (Powered Industrial Truck) certification upon hire is required.

Physical Requirements
  • Speaking: Constantly (investigates, negotiates, recommends, reports, etc.)
  • Acute Vision: Constantly (observing both near and far, reading documents)
  • Mobility: Frequent travel throughout warehouse (walking)
  • Bending/Squatting: Constantly (picking up product, moving product)
  • Lifting: Frequent- Lift 50 lbs. or less (full cases of product)
  • Ability to work in a warehouse environment where temperatures vary with the seasons.
